Q: What exactly is NSO? How long does it last? When does it start? A: NSO begins on Saturday, August 25th, 2007. It runs until Tuesday, August 28th, 2007. Classes begin Wednesday, August 29th. Q. Some of my friends also enrolling at Georgetown University have already received their NetIDs. What should I do if I haven’t received mine yet? A. Most students at U.S. mailing addresses should receive NetID password letters 2 to 4 weeks after mailing their deposit. Please wait at least that long to contact University Information Services (UIS). If you do not receive your NetID password letter by June 2nd, UIS can reset your NetID password for you. Q. I’m missing the New Hoya Register form in the back flap of the New Student Guide. What should I do? A. New students can submit their information for the New Hoya Register online at the Herff Jones website and by entering Georgetown University’s school code 5579.
Q. When do NSO programs for parents conclude? A. On Sunday, August 26th, most parents leave after the Goodbye Lunch, which ends around 2 PM. Later in the summer we will post a schedule with all the programs and activities for parents.

Also, the NSO website has a special page on Housing. All new students must fill out the online Living Preference Questionnaire by 5:00 p.m. EDT Monday, June 18, 2007. The Office of Housing Services uses an online program called CHARMS (Campus Housing Roommate Matching System) allows students the opportunity to select their own roommate if they so choose. CHARMS will run from June 19th through mid-July. More information about this process can be found in your New Student Guide on pages 28-31.
Q. When will I find out about housing assignments? A. New students will be notified about their housing assignments, as well as roommate assignments if they did not use CHARMS, during the first week of August. |
